The steam locomotive k.uk FB 3 was a narrow gauge - tank locomotive of the imperial army railways of Austria .

This small locomotive with 700 mm gauge was manufactured by the Floridsdorf locomotive factory in 1902 as a test locomotive for the Heeresfeldbahnen. The four-cylinder compound action locomotive was designed as a mallet locomotive . This construction was probably chosen in the interest of good archability in tight arc radii, but its chassis was classified as too complicated for war purposes, so that no reorders were made.

The machine was rented to Orenstein & Koppel from 1906 to 1907 . In 1922 it was listed as in need of repair at the Korneuburg field railway training area . After that, their track is lost.
